What are the factors, which lead to the formation of wind?
The factors which help in the formation of wind are as follows• The air above the land gets heated faster and starts rising. As this air rises, a region of low pressure is created and air over the sea moves into this area of low pressure. The movement of air from one region to the other creates winds.
• The rotation of the Earth helps in the formation of wind. The presence of mountain ranges also helps in wind formation and also in changing the direction of wind.
